Brisco Bricks purchases raw material from its foreign supplier, Bolivian Clay, on May 8. Payment of 2,000,000 foreign currency units (FC) is due in 30 days. May 31 is Brisco's fiscal year-end. The pertinent exchange rates were as follows:     May 8Spot rate:$1.25 May 31Spot rate:$1.26 Jun. 7Spot rate:$1.20 ?How much US $ will it cost Brisco to finally pay the payable on June 7?

A. $2,500,000.
B. $2,400,000.
C. $2,520,000.
D. $2,440,000.
E. $1,666,667.


Answer: B
